(PFE) edged up 0.15% to close at $26.18, continuing a period of sideways trading within a well-defined range. The stock currently hovers between support at $24.87 and resistance at $27.49, with no clear breakout signal yet.

Despite the modest gain, trading volume on the session appeared consistent with recent averages, suggesting no urgency among buyers or sellers. Pfizer’s sector positioning remains challenged as the broader pharmaceutical industry faces patent cliffs on key products and ongoing uncertainty regarding COVID-19 vaccine demand. The move higher appears driven more by general market resilience than company-specific catalysts. In recent weeks, the stock has been consolidating after a broader downtrend, with some investors attracted by the current dividend yield—over 5.5%—which may be providing a floor. However, the company’s revenue outlook has been pressured by declining sales of its COVID-19 products, and the market is awaiting progress from its pipeline, particularly in oncology and rare diseases. Without a clear fundamental catalyst, the stock’s movement remains tethered to macro factors such as interest rate expectations and sector rotation. The absence of any significant surge in buying interest indicates that the current uptick may be short-lived without a sustained push above resistance. From a technical perspective, Pfizer is trading roughly at the midpoint of its established $24.87–$27.49 range. The lower support near $24.87 has been tested multiple times and held, while the upper resistance at $27.49 has capped rallies since the stock broke below that level earlier this year. Price action patterns show a series of lower highs and higher lows, forming a constructive consolidation zone. Short-term momentum indicators suggest neutral conditions; the Relative Strength Index (RSI) likely sits in the mid-40s to low-50s range, reflecting no overbought or oversold extremes. The stock is also hovering near its 50-day moving average, which may be acting as a dynamic resistance. A clear close above the 50-day line and then above $27.49 would signal a potential trend reversal, while a break below $24.87 could open the door to further downside toward the next support zone near the $23 area. The price action over the next few sessions will be critical in determining whether the stock can build momentum or remains range-bound. Looking ahead, Pfizer may continue to trade within its current range unless a catalyst emerges to break the stalemate. A sustained move above $27.49 could potentially target the $29–$30 region, where previous support now becomes resistance. Conversely, failure to hold $24.87 might lead to a retest of the 2023 lows near $23. Key factors that could influence the stock include updates on new drug approvals, earnings results with revised guidance, or shifts in broader market sentiment toward defensive sectors. The dividend yield remains a draw for income-focused investors, which could limit downside. However, the company’s heavy reliance on COVID-19 product revenue means any positive or negative news regarding vaccine demand or new variant developments may cause outsized moves. Additionally, the patent expiration for several key drugs in the next few years could pressure revenue growth. Investors should monitor volume expansion on any breakout attempt as confirmation of genuine interest. Without it, the stock may continue to drift within the established boundaries, offering limited short-term directional clarity.
